深度解析YD松弛的概念与应用
近年来,“YD”一词在学术界和企业中备受关注,尤其是在数据分析、机器学习以及优化理论领域。本文将围绕“YD松弛”的概念进行深入探讨,并结合实际应用场景对其应用价值进行分析。
# 1. YD松弛的定义及其历史背景
YD松弛,全称Young-Dasher松弛,是一种在优化问题中广泛使用的技术手段。它源自数学规划领域的研究,主要应用于解决线性和非线性规划问题。这一方法最早由美国学者Richard E. Young和Gerald T. Dasher于20世纪60年代提出,并在后续的研究中不断得到改进和完善。
# 2. YD松弛的基本原理
YD松弛的核心思想在于通过引入适当的松弛变量,将一个原始优化问题转化为一个更易于求解的问题。具体来说,如果原问题是目标函数在约束条件下进行最小化(或最大化),那么可以通过增加松弛变量来放宽某些约束条件,从而简化求解过程。
举个例子:假设我们面临一个线性规划问题 \\(\\min c^Tx\\) subject to \\(Ax = b, x \\geq 0\\)。为了应用YD松弛,我们可以引入一个松弛向量\\(s\\),使得新的约束条件变为 \\(Ax + s = b, s \\geq 0\\)。通过这一转换,我们不仅简化了问题的结构,还为求解提供了更多的灵活性。
# 3. YD松弛的应用场景
在实际应用中,YD松弛被广泛应用于多个领域。特别是在工业工程、物流管理以及金融投资等领域,这种技术能够有效地提升模型的可操作性和优化效果。
1. 工业工程中的生产计划与调度:通过引入松弛变量调整设备使用时间或原料采购量,可以更灵活地应对突发需求变化。
2. 物流配送网络设计:考虑交通流量限制时,利用YD松弛技巧优化路线选择和货物分配策略。
3. 金融投资组合管理:对于复杂的多资产投资组合问题,在风险控制框架下采用松弛技术能够更好地平衡收益与风险。
# 4. YD松弛的优势分析
相较于传统的单纯形法或其他直接求解方法,YD松弛具备以下显著优势:
- 简化模型结构:通过增加松弛变量,可以将复杂约束条件转换为更简单的形式,从而降低问题的计算难度。
- 提高算法效率:优化后的模型更容易被现有的高效求解器处理,进而缩短了整体求解时间。
- 增强鲁棒性与灵活性:通过引入额外的自由度,在面对不确定因素或参数变动时具有更高的适应能力。
# 5. YD松弛的具体实施步骤
在实际操作中,应用YD松弛主要包括以下几步:
1. 明确问题定义:首先需要清晰界定优化目标、决策变量以及约束条件。
2. 引入松弛变量:针对某些复杂或难以直接求解的约束条件,适当增加松弛变量以实现简化处理。
3. 构建松弛模型:基于原始问题构造一个包含松弛变量的新模型,并设置合适的参数值。
4. 利用算法求解:采用合适的优化方法(如内点法、交替方向乘子法等)对新模型进行求解。
5. 检验结果合理性:检查最终得到的解是否满足原始约束条件以及是否达到预期目标。
# 6. 实际案例分析
以某企业的生产计划为例,假设该公司需要在接下来的一个月内完成特定数量的产品制造任务。如果直接采用严格的固定时间表安排生产,可能会因突发因素而难以按时完成订单。通过应用YD松弛技术,在确保基本生产需求的前提下适当放宽了某些时段的约束条件(例如允许增加额外加班),可以更灵活地调整作业计划。
# 7. YD松弛的技术挑战与未来展望
尽管YD松弛在解决优化问题时展现出诸多优势,但其实际应用仍面临一些挑战。主要表现为如何合理选择和设置松弛变量、对于大规模复杂系统模型求解的高效性等。因此,在未来的研究中还需不断探索改进措施。
# 8. 结论与建议
综上所述,YD松弛作为一种重要的优化技术手段,在解决各类现实问题时显示出巨大潜力。通过进一步深入研究其理论基础并结合具体应用场景进行实践验证,将有助于推动该领域的发展进步,并为企业决策提供更加科学合理的支持。
希望本文能够为读者们带来关于YD松弛概念及其应用价值的全面理解与思考。